Output 0818c73b45d6521892c9585020536a7681106b90ac1052e85ad7b7f75dd82059:20

value
103854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70a2bb1c53cae7d60d6515e54803e9761589615e OP_EQUAL
address
3BxaYmcUQfNgLDAUuvimDd4751qiRXqXDq
transaction
0818c73b45d6521892c9585020536a7681106b90ac1052e85ad7b7f75dd82059